Christmas Card - embossed poinsettia

I am mad on the Stampendous Frantage bits.  I also have just received some lovely already embossed cards from Craftwork Cards - usually I struggle to use aperture cards as never happy with my results but these are stunning and wanted to use distress ink with a little silver ink accent to the embossing and add a Spellbinder Poinsettia die.  The Poinsettia was then coated with Stampendous Frantage aged embossing powders with some tinsel glitter to the centre and joined with a brad.


This is the completed card showing the Frantaged Poinsettia .
The tag is stamped with a clear Stampendous Christmas sentiment embossed in black. The edges of the stamp dipped in a glitter embossing powder from stash.

This shows the Craftwork Card aperture card already embossed with snowflakes and with some mirror card behind the aperture.  
The embossed card with distress inks applied to highlight the snowflakes.  I used the Splodge mat and the Inkylicious dusters to apply ink in pale blue with also a touch of silver.
The Spellbinders die cut out of light card and the with the Frantage embossing powders applied.  I used the aged scarlet, the aged hunter green and shabby green.  The centre is embossed with Stampendous tinsel glitter (mahogany, I think).
